The 2026 NJSBA Diversity Summit: Power, Justice and Accountability

  • New Jersey Law Center One Constitution Sq New Brunswick, NJ, 08901 United States (map)

The Garden State Bar Association is proud to co-sponsor The 2026 NJSBA Diversity Summit: Power, Justice and Accountability, a daylong program focused on the intersection of power, justice, accountability, civil rights and diversity, equity and inclusion in today’s legal and institutional landscape.

The Summit will examine how these issues are unfolding in real time, including the state’s role in civil rights investigations and the practical challenges legal professionals face when navigating power structures within law firms, agencies, corporations and other institutions.

The program will feature a lunchtime keynote presentation by Antonio Romanucci of Romanucci & Blandin, who will discuss accountability in law enforcement cases, municipal and federal liability, qualified immunity and the broader pursuit of equal access to justice.
